From 5656ea18563ffd073f8d6cbc61c3ff4a22fc869e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Miskolczi=20Rich=C3=A1rd?= Date: Wed, 18 Oct 2023 10:47:33 +0200 Subject: [PATCH] Adding database models --- WD7UVN_HFT_2023241.Models/Class1.cs | 8 -------- WD7UVN_HFT_2023241.Models/Customer.cs | 17 +++++++++++++++++ WD7UVN_HFT_2023241.Models/Employee.cs | 18 ++++++++++++++++++ WD7UVN_HFT_2023241.Models/MaintainerTeam.cs | 12 ++++++++++++ WD7UVN_HFT_2023241.Models/Service.cs | 15 +++++++++++++++ 5 files changed, 62 insertions(+), 8 deletions(-) delete mode 100644 WD7UVN_HFT_2023241.Models/Class1.cs create mode 100644 WD7UVN_HFT_2023241.Models/Customer.cs create mode 100644 WD7UVN_HFT_2023241.Models/Employee.cs create mode 100644 WD7UVN_HFT_2023241.Models/MaintainerTeam.cs create mode 100644 WD7UVN_HFT_2023241.Models/Service.cs diff --git a/WD7UVN_HFT_2023241.Models/Class1.cs b/WD7UVN_HFT_2023241.Models/Class1.cs deleted file mode 100644 index 4226f2a..0000000 --- a/WD7UVN_HFT_2023241.Models/Class1.cs +++ /dev/null @@ -1,8 +0,0 @@ -using System; - -namespace WD7UVN_HFT_2023241.Models -{ - public class Class1 - { - } -} diff --git a/WD7UVN_HFT_2023241.Models/Customer.cs b/WD7UVN_HFT_2023241.Models/Customer.cs new file mode 100644 index 0000000..e50b5cf --- /dev/null +++ b/WD7UVN_HFT_2023241.Models/Customer.cs @@ -0,0 +1,17 @@ +using System; +using System.Collections.Generic; +using System.Linq; +using System.Text; +using System.Threading.Tasks; + +namespace WD7UVN_HFT_2023241.Models +{ + internal class Customer + { + public int ID { get; set; } + public string NAME { get; set; } + public string EMAIL { get; set; } + public string PHONE { get; set; } + public int SERVICE_ID { get; set; } + } +} diff --git a/WD7UVN_HFT_2023241.Models/Employee.cs b/WD7UVN_HFT_2023241.Models/Employee.cs new file mode 100644 index 0000000..9bb0df4 --- /dev/null +++ b/WD7UVN_HFT_2023241.Models/Employee.cs @@ -0,0 +1,18 @@ +using System; +using System.Collections.Generic; +using System.Linq; +using System.Text; +using System.Threading.Tasks; + +namespace WD7UVN_HFT_2023241.Models +{ + internal class Employee + { + public int ID { get; set; } + public string NAME { get; set; } + public string EMAIL { get; set; } + public string PHONE { get; set; } + public int MAINTAINER_ID { get; set; } + public int MANAGER { get; set; } + } +} diff --git a/WD7UVN_HFT_2023241.Models/MaintainerTeam.cs b/WD7UVN_HFT_2023241.Models/MaintainerTeam.cs new file mode 100644 index 0000000..34786f8 --- /dev/null +++ b/WD7UVN_HFT_2023241.Models/MaintainerTeam.cs @@ -0,0 +1,12 @@ +using System; + +namespace WD7UVN_HFT_2023241.Models +{ + public class MaintainerTeam + { + public int ID { get; set; } + public string NAME { get; set; } + public string EMAIL { get; set; } + public int LEADER_EMPLOYEE_ID { get; set; } + } +} diff --git a/WD7UVN_HFT_2023241.Models/Service.cs b/WD7UVN_HFT_2023241.Models/Service.cs new file mode 100644 index 0000000..f61d5ed --- /dev/null +++ b/WD7UVN_HFT_2023241.Models/Service.cs @@ -0,0 +1,15 @@ +namespace WD7UVN_HFT_2023241.Models +{ + internal class Service + { + public int ID { get; set; } + public int MAINTAINER { get; set; } + public string NAME { get; set; } + public int? VERSION { get; set; } + public string? ACCOUNT { get; set; } + public string? NOTES { get; set; } + public string? SERVICE_DOMAIN { get; set; } + public string? IP { get; set; } + public int? PORT { get; set; } + } +}